Criteria Venture Tech, established in 2007, is a Barcelona-based venture capital firm that invests in early and growth-stage B2B SaaS and DeepTech companies. It manages over €300M in assets and primarily focuses on European and U.S. markets. The firm typically invests between €50,000 and €20 million per round, supporting companies from seed to Series B stages.

Build38 GmbH, founded in 2018 and headquartered in Munich, Germany, specializes in mobile application security and fraud protection software. The company offers innovative app-hardening technologies that safeguard applications from both known and unknown threats, enabling new digital business models across various sectors, including automotive, finance, public transport, and healthcare. Additionally, Build38 provides passwordless authentication solutions to enhance security. As a spin-out from Giesecke + Devrient, Build38 has gained recognition as one of Germany's leading IT security startups and has been featured in the GARTNER In-App Shielding Market Guide since 2019. With global offices in Barcelona and Singapore, Build38 combines in-app shielding, monitoring, and AI-based reaction capabilities to deliver comprehensive protection for mobile applications.

Medlumics S.L., founded in 2009 and based in Tres Cantos, Spain, specializes in designing and manufacturing catheter-based systems for the treatment of supraventricular tachycardias. The company focuses on developing integrated photonic devices that utilize optical coherence tomography technology, a light-based diagnostic method providing detailed information about tissue structures. Medlumics' radiofrequency cardiac ablation system enhances the treatment process by delivering real-time visual confirmation of catheter contact and stability during tissue ablation. This innovation aims to reduce recurrence rates and technical complexity in procedures, ultimately increasing safety for patients undergoing cardiac interventions.

KDPOF is a Madrid-based company specializing in high-capacity communication technology using Large Core Plastic Optical Fiber (POF). The company develops advanced systems that include digital integrated circuits designed for robust optical networking, particularly suited for harsh environments and long-reach communications. KDPOF's products are characterized by their inherent galvanic isolation, lightweight design, and cost-effectiveness. These features enable home and small office/home office (SOHO) networks, as well as clients in the automotive and industrial sectors, to achieve optical gigabit connectivity tailored to their specific needs. Through its innovative approach, KDPOF aims to enhance the efficiency and adaptability of POF communication technology, leveraging the latest advancements in digital communications and information theory.

NuMat Medtech Inc. is a biotechnology company based in Palma de Mallorca, Spain, specializing in the development of innovative biomaterials for medical implants. Founded in 2013, the company focuses on creating disruptive coating technologies that enhance tissue integration and minimize inflammation and infection risks. Its notable solutions include NM_973, a nano-scale coating derived from flavonoids that promotes osteogenesis and reduces bacterial colonization, and NM_977, a bioactive surface modified with phytate to improve bone integration while offering ant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ory properties. NuMat Medtech's products are designed for use in bone-anchored devices such as dental implants, orthopedic prostheses, scaffolds, and bone filling devices, ultimately aiming to reduce recovery time and lower revision rates in medical treatments.

Splice Bio is a biotechnology company based in Barcelona, Spain, focused on developing innovative gene therapies using its proprietary intein platform technology. Founded in 2012 and originally named Proteodesign, S.L., the company aims to address the needs of patients suffering from incurable genetic diseases. The intein platform, developed from research in the Muir Lab at Princeton University, seeks to overcome two significant limitations of traditional adeno-associated virus (AAV) therapies: it enhances the capacity for larger gene delivery and broadens the range of tissues that can be targeted for treatment.

ABAC Therapeutics S.A., based in Barcelona, Spain, specializes in the development of precision antimicrobial agents aimed at treating multidrug-resistant (MDR) Gram-negative infections. Established in 2014, the company utilizes its innovative PasNas drug discovery platform to identify pathogen-specific antibacterial properties of various molecules. This platform not only focuses on potent antibacterial activity but also emphasizes the importance of favorable pharmacokinetics and toxicological profiles to enhance the likelihood of success in clinical development. ABAC Therapeutics seeks to provide first-in-class therapeutic alternatives for patients suffering from infections caused by antibiotic-resistant bacterial pathogens, particularly targeting the significant challenge posed by the major MDR Gram-negative bacteria. As of November 2019, the company operates as a subsidiary of Tibidabo Ventures.

Founded in 2009, the company specializes in developing innovative treatments for central nervous system (CNS) and neuromuscular disorders through the use of cell-specific oligonucleotides. nLife Therapeutics is focused on creating a first-in-class disease-modifying therapy aimed at selectively silencing alpha-synuclein in monoaminergic neurons to address the toxic accumulation associated with Parkinson’s disease. Additionally, the company is working on therapies to treat Huntington's Disease by lowering levels of altered Htt in striatal and cortical neurons to hinder disease progression. Their technology platform enables the targeted delivery of conjugated nucleic acids to specific neurons via a single intra-nasal application, with ongoing efforts to advance clinical trials for these promising treatments.

Nuubo Smart Solutions Technologies, SL is a Spanish medical device company specializing in the design, manufacture, and sale of wearable wireless technologies for cardiac prevention, diagnosis, and rehabilitation. Founded in 2005 and based in Madrid, the company has developed a platform known as the nECG DYNAMIC PLATFORM, which comprises three key components: a biomedical garment that captures electrocardiogram (ECG) signals without disrupting daily activities, a wireless device that continuously records and transmits this data in real time, and analysis software that utilizes artificial intelligence to interpret the ECG information. Nuubo’s products, including the nECG TEXTILE and nECG MINDER, enable prolonged and comfortable heart monitoring, making them suitable for use by professional sports teams and hospitals. The company's innovative approach allows patients to monitor their heart health effectively while maintaining their normal routines.

Sagetis Biotech, S.L., founded in 2010 and based in Barcelona, Spain, is a biotechnology company focused on developing innovative polymeric technologies for gene therapy. The company addresses engineering challenges in drug delivery, specifically for diseases of the central nervous system. Sagetis Biotech has created polymer-coated adenovirus release systems that enhance drug administration efficacy, particularly against pre-existing neutralizing antibodies. One of its notable products is SAG-101, designed for treating p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ma. By masking surface antigenic epitopes, these systems preserve the transduction capability of oncolytic viruses, thereby improving their therapeutic effects and enabling healthcare professionals to more effectively modify treatment outcomes.
